InMode Price Performance
The company has a 50-day moving average of $14.43 and a two-hundred day moving average of $14.64. The stock has a market capitalization of $855.11 million, a PE ratio of 9.35 and a beta of 2.18.
InMode (NASDAQ:INMD -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, February 10th. The healthcare company reported $0.46 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$0.42 by $0.04. InMode had a net margin of 25.33% and a return on equity of 14.52%. The company had revenue of $103.85 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$104.64 million.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company posted $0.42 EPS. The company's quarterly revenue was up 6.1%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, research analysts forecast that InMode Ltd. will post 1.75 EPS for the current fiscal year.

InMode Company Profile

InMode Ltd. NASDAQ: INMD is a medical technology company headquartered in Israel that develops, manufactures and markets devices for aesthetic and medical treatments. The company specializes in energy-based technologies, primarily radiofrequency platforms, designed to deliver minimally-invasive and non-invasive procedures.
InMode's product portfolio encompasses a range of modular systems targeting body contouring, facial rejuvenation, skin tightening and other cosmetic applications. Key offerings include devices built on proprietary radiofrequency and radiofrequency-assisted lipolysis, enabling physicians to perform treatments such as tissue coagulation, skin resurfacing and subdermal volumizing with reduced downtime.
The company distributes its technologies through direct sales operations and distribution partners, serving medical professionals across multiple geographies including North America, Europe, Asia Pacific and Latin America.
